JAM 1983 Abstract
An Elastic Beam Contained in
a Frictionless Channel
D.P. Vaillette and G.G. Adams
Summary
An infinitely long elastic beam, contained within a frictionless and rigid channel,
is subjected to axially compressive forces. It is shown that the elastic theory predicts
a maximum permissible axial force that can be supported. This critical force is expressed
by a very simple relationship involving the flexural rigidity of the beam and the channel
width.
